Caerin 1.9 (also known as F3) is a host-defense peptide originally isolated from the skin secretions of Australian tree frogs of the genus *Litoria*. Developed by Zhongao Biomedical Technology, it is being investigated for its dual role in cancer treatment: direct induction of cancer cell death and modulation of the tumor microenvironment. The peptide induces pyroptosis in epithelial cancer cells by upregulating markers such as caspase-3 and Gasdermin E (GSDME). Additionally, it enhances anti-tumor immunity by promoting M1 macrophage polarization, increasing IFN-α secretion, and activating the IFN-α/STAT1 signaling pathway. It also interacts with the IL-10R1 signaling pathway to overcome immune suppression. Preclinical studies have demonstrated efficacy in various models, including cervical cancer, melanoma, non-small cell lung cancer (NSCLC), and breast cancer.
